Job description
Your main responsibility will be overseeing and managing utility engineering aspects of large-scale infrastructure projects where Exodigo delivers its core products.

Key Responsibilities:
- Analyze and design utility systems for large -scale infrastructure projects, ensuring Exodigo core product seamless integration within the project ecosystem.
- Manage design for utility conflicts
- Manage utility aspects of projects, including phasing, relocation, cost estimation, and the development of utility matrices.
- Create and review conceptual plans for utility relocation, proposing optimized solutions that minimize project disruption and cost.
- Ensure compatibility and compliance with CAD formats and deliverables specific to utility engineering.
- Conduct quality assurance and quality control (QA/QC) on core products, focusing on enhancing accuracy and logical integrity in all project phases.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to align project objectives with groundbreaking mapping and AI technologies, ensuring top-tier deliverables.
**This is a remote position that can be located anywhere in the US, but east coast is preferred
Requirements
- Bachelor’s or master’s degree in civil engineering
- 3+ years experience in SUE (Subsurface Utility Engineering) with a strong focus on complex infrastructure projects.
- Proficiency in Autodesk and/or Bentley Systems, and GIS, with strong skills in handling CAD formats and engineering deliverables.
- Demonstrated ability to analyze complex designs and manage extensive project documentation including utility matrices and relocation plans.
- Proven track record of implementing QA/QC processes to improve product accuracy and project outcomes.
